A flowing cursive script with a pronounced rightward slant and high-contrast, brush-like stroke modulation. Letterforms are narrow and tall, with long ascenders/descenders and compact counters that create a tight, rhythmic texture in words. Strokes taper sharply into pointed terminals, with occasional entry/exit flicks and restrained swashes that add motion without becoming overly ornate. Spacing appears relatively tight and the forms lean toward a continuous, handwriting-like cadence, while still keeping distinct shapes for capitals and numerals.

This font suits short-to-medium display text where a handwritten, upscale impression is desired—wedding and event invitations, boutique branding, product packaging, and social graphics. It works particularly well for titles, signatures, and prominent callouts, while dense paragraphs may feel busy due to the tight, narrow rhythm and strong stroke contrast.

The overall tone is polished and expressive, suggesting a confident, signature-like elegance. Its brisk slant and tapered strokes give it a lively, romantic feel with a slightly vintage, formal-occasion sensibility rather than a casual note-taking voice.

The design appears intended to mimic a refined, fast brush-pen or pointed-pen signature style, balancing legibility with stylish movement. Its narrow proportions and crisp tapers prioritize a sleek, fashionable look for display typography.

Capitals show more flourish and gesture than the lowercase, creating clear hierarchy for display lines. Numerals follow the same calligraphic logic with angled stress and tapered endings, helping numbers blend naturally into script settings.
